Rule of thumb: Melee is decisive, fire is attrition. Melee does fatigue your unit but it decisively fatigues the loser. Usually losing a melee puts a unit out of effective combat while doing little damage to the winner. The key to melee is never do it unless you are going to win. Another rule of thu...
